Introduction • IP-based Integration • Convergence of all wired/wireless networks via ‘loose coupling’ based on IP technology. • 2G/2.5G, 3G, B3G, WLAN, and so on. • Issues • IP Mobility • Real-time traffic support (e.g., VoIP) • Global roaming • Horizontal in homogeneous networks and vertical between heterogeneous networks. 2014-09-05 GSC-9, Seoul 2

  3. Common Requirements • Non-real-time and real-time services in a single packet-switched network • VoIP and IP-based session control (e.g., SIP) • End-to-end QoS with call control • Mobility Management • IP-enable terminal GSC-9, Seoul

  4. Standardization Bodies • Almost all standardization bodies consider ‘a convergence’ on IP-based common platform. IETF IEEE 802.21 Handoff 2G/2.5G Cellular 3G (3GPP, 3GPP2) B3G-related Bodies (WWRF, mITF, WWC, 4GMF..) WLAN (IEEE 802.11, HiperLAN..) WMAN (IEEE 802.16) GSC-9, Seoul

IETF’s Activity • Develops protocols used in IP networks • Activities related to wireless IP • Mobility support in IP networks (e.g., MIPv4, MIPv6) • Multimedia support (VoIP, QoS control, SIP) • Enhancements to TCP for wireless links • Facilitates interworking and roaming with other IP networks.   6. Issues for Discussion (1) • Different scenarios of evolution between existing wireless networks. • For example, each PP adopts two different schemes for mobility management. • GPRS-based (3GPP) • Mobile IP-based (3GPP2) GSC-9, Seoul

Issues for Discussion (2) • Global Roaming • Due to limited capabilities of 2G and coverage of 3G, vertical roaming between 2G and 3G is expected. • However, there are no criteria for switching back a mobile to the 3G/2G network when it has been switched to 2G/3G network. 2G Coverage 3G coverage 3G coverage GSC-9, Seoul

Issues for Discussion (3) • Inter-Operability between L2 related standards and L3 related standards • IEEE 802.xx focuses on specifying L2 protocols. • RFCs of IETF focuses on L3 protocols . • For realizing a convergence based on IP, a sub-layer (e.g., so-called L2.5) may be needed.
